The daughter of a Tyrone bookie who was murdered exactly 20 years ago has spoken out pleading for help in catching the armed gang who shot down her father.

Lorna O’Mahony said that the lives of everyone in the family had been destroyed by his death. Dessie Fox was shot and robbed of $31,666 as he travelled to the horse race meeting at the Curragh in County Kildare.

His daughter said “We miss him every day, we miss talking to him, asking his advice, sharing our day to day lives with him."

She was only 15-years-old when her father bled to death at the side of the road. He continued “"Even as a teenager I could see the respect, admiration and affection that people had for him," she said.

"He never had the chance to raise his family, grow older and enjoy retirement with my mum. I just loved being with him."

Back in 1990, 17 people were arrested in relation to the shooting but no one was ever charged.
